JDonavan

I'm J. Donavan Stanley a software engineer for going on 14 years or so now. About half of that time was spent working for Compuserve and later AOL doing Unix server side development. I'm currently doing Windows based client side development as a consultant, not my favorite stuff but it pays the bills.

I started playing with MythTV in Dec. of 2003, before I even had a capture card for my box. By Jan. I'd started using it in conjunction with my Tivo. By Feb. I'd gained a high enough WAF that my wife requested the removal of our Tivo. It was about that time that I started submitting patches back to the project. Isaac got tired of applying all of my patches over the course of the following months, and gave me commit rights to the CVS tree.


I'm currently working on a facelift for the Blue Theme
